Episode Synopsis
In this enlightening episode of "Water Cooler Wisdom," we delve deep into the impactful realm of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ion (DEI) initiatives with experts Davida Sharpe and Eve Keller. Reflecting on pivotal moments like the Me Too movement and the murder of George Floyd, our guests explore how these events have reshaped organizational attitudes towards the treatment of women and people of color. This conversation navigates through the evolution of DEI efforts, the added dimension of belonging, and the tangible ways in which organizations are adapting to create a more inclusive and equitable work environment.
